Output ebca32d0dcb30dd216c00a53367f952734d02dfa9ff32a4fe16fc2e6697e56f1:1

value
77583
script pubkey
OP_0 OP_PUSHBYTES_20 62d28958710417fb1fe5beabde116df770ca7b15
address
bc1qvtfgjkr3qstlk8l9h64auytd7acv57c4afn8jc
transaction
ebca32d0dcb30dd216c00a53367f952734d02dfa9ff32a4fe16fc2e6697e56f1
spent
true